About

How many skin cells do we lose every minute? What do the trillions of bacteria that live in our bodies do? How does our brain control every action we take? And how does DNA make us who we are?

This fact-packed look at the human body is an entertaining nonfiction read that's filled with superb photos and 3D illustrations.


• The muscle and skeletal system, the digestive system, the nervous system, and circulatory system are all comprehensively explained.

• The book includes sections on the mouth and caring for our teeth, eating a healthy diet, exercising, and the importance of sleep for our bodies.

• The effects and dangers of smoking, drinking alcohol, and taking illegal drugs are sensitively handled in an appropriate way for the target audience.

• And there is a fascinating section that explores the different stages of the human life cycle.



This book will quickly become an essential resource for students and their teachers when studying the human body.
